forked from qt-creator/qt-creator
CppTools: Fix completion in other editor
On duplication of an editor onMimeTypeChanged() of CppToolsEditorSupport was not triggered, thus not completion provider was set. Task-number: QTCREATORBUG-10284 Change-Id: Ia1da7f59b19e042f65b068a993f0d5c04b0778e0 Reviewed-by: Erik Verbruggen <erik.verbruggen@digia.com>
This commit is contained in:
@@ -120,7 +120,7 @@ CppEditorSupport::CppEditorSupport(CppModelManager *modelManager, BaseTextEditor
|
||||
, m_initialized(false)
|
||||
, m_lastHighlightRevision(0)
|
||||
, m_highlightingSupport(modelManager->highlightingSupport(textEditor))
|
||||
, m_completionAssistProvider(0)
|
||||
, m_completionAssistProvider(m_modelManager->completionAssistProvider(textEditor))
|
||||
{
|
||||
connect(m_modelManager, SIGNAL(documentUpdated(CPlusPlus::Document::Ptr)),
|
||||
this, SLOT(onDocumentUpdated(CPlusPlus::Document::Ptr)));
|
||||
|
||||
Reference in New Issue
Block a user